Inscribed to Rick Griffin by Szukalski

Title: The Work of Szukalski
Place Published: Chicago
Publisher:Covici-McGee
Date Published: 1923
Description:

Unpaginated. Illustrated with b&w and 14 color plates from the artwork of Stanislav Szukalski. duotone cloth stamped in gilt, lettered on spine in black, all edges gilt. No. 40 of an unstated limitation. First Edition.

Artist's own copy signed on half-title and gifted to psychedelic artist Rick Griffin in 1978. The inscription reads, "Within this book is the way I learned to do art. Doing my best without models. To Rick Griffin, Stanislav Szukalski". Scarce, unlisted in OCLC/WorldCat. Richard Alden "Rick" Griffin (1944-1991) was an American artist and one of the leading designers of psychedelic posters in the 1960s. As a contributor to the underground comix movement, his work appeared regularly in Zap Comix.
Condition Report: Rubbing with fraying at extremities, corners bumped and frayed; binding starting internally, color plate "Storm" detached and laid in; good.
